Held on Sunday, August 11, we had another beautiful day and great turnout for our annual Ely Garden Party at the South Kawishiwi River Campground Pavilion in Ely, Minnesota, to celebrate the Boundary Waters, and raised nearly $40,000 in critical funds for its permanent protection. 

The afternoon was filled with the joyful sounds of old friends reconnecting and new friendships forming. As attendees mingled, shared stories, and enjoyed the beautiful surroundings, it was clear that the love for the Boundary Waters continues to bring people together in powerful ways.

As we celebrated together, our Executive Director Ingrid Lyons reminded us of the significance of this year - the 60th anniversary of the Wilderness Act. This landmark legislation has been the cornerstone of the efforts to protect the Boundary Waters for six decades. However, our work is far from over. The challenges facing this pristine Wilderness continue to evolve, and the ongoing involvement and support from our paddling community is crucial to ensuring its protection for the next 60 years and beyond.

And a special thank you to board member Steve Piragis, whose leadership has been instrumental in organizing this event year after year. What began as a gathering in Steve and Nancy’s garden ten years ago has blossomed into the wonderful annual community celebration we enjoy today.
